Qatar Exports Office Opens Doors in Riyadh to Boost Bilateral Trade

Riyadh: The Qatar Exports Office in the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ia was inaugurated Wednesday in Riyadh, marking a strategic effort to enhance the accessibility of Qatari products in the Saudi market and foster bilateral economic cooperation.

According to Qatar News Agency, HE Ambassador of the State of Qatar to the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, Bandar bin Mohammed Al Attiyah, emphasized that the newly-opened office signifies the robust and enduring relations between the two nations, particularly in economic sectors. His Excellency highlighted the mutual strategic interest of both countries in reinforcing relations and partnerships across various fields. He underscored the eagerness to enhance trade cooperation and integration in vital sectors.

The launch of the office follows thorough discussions and a comprehensive study of the Saudi market, which presents a plethora of opportunities and is a focal point for the global business sector. His Excellency noted that the presence of the office in Riyadh allows Qatari companies to leverage the promising opportunities available in the Saudi market, stimulating the private sectors in both countries to contribute to developing bilateral relations, transferring expertise, and turning investment opportunities into tangible partnerships.

His Excellency further explained that the office aims to streamline the entry of Qatari products into the Saudi market, offering logistical, commercial, and advisory support to Qatari companies. It will also enhance bilateral partnerships between the private sectors, urging Qatari companies to invest in the Kingdom’s various promising sectors and capitalize on the opportunities presented by the Kingdom’s Vision 2030.

This initiative is the first of its kind from Qatar’s Export Development and Promotion Agency (TASDEER), making the Saudi market the primary regional destination for Qatari exports, given its economic importance and status as the largest market in the region. Abdullah Ali Al Obaidli, Director of the Qatar Exports Office in Saudi Arabia, described the opening as a significant step for Qatari companies to expand into one of the region’s largest and most dynamic markets. He noted that the office would serve as an integrated support platform, linking Qatari products with growth and expansion opportunities in Saudi Arabia and providing essential information and consultations for adapting to local market requirements.

Al Obaidli emphasized that strengthening trade channels between Qatar and Saudi Arabia would create a more dynamic environment for companies, enabling Qatari exporters to grow their businesses and establish crucial trade partnerships, thus adding value to both countries’ economies.
